Data Domain - MongoDB Ops Manager 的 DDBoostFS 驗證與最佳實務

Summary: 本知識文章針對使用 Data Domain DD Boost 檔案系統附掛程式 (BoostFS) 的應用程式提供最佳實務和組態準則。 此外,知識庫還包含有關如何配置應用程式的見解和提示,以最大限度地發揮 BoostFS 的所有優勢。 MongoDB Operation Manager (OpsMgr) 是唯一可在分片叢集上提供一致企業備份的工具,並且 將所有分片的備份整合到一個位置。從此位置,Operations Manager 會透過下列方式將快照移至 Data Domain DD Boost 檔案系統附掛程式。 ...

This article applies to This article does not apply to This article is not tied to any specific product. Not all product versions are identified in this article.

Instructions

有了 Operations Manager,需要考慮幾個因素來優化 DD Boost 的儲存裝置和網路效率,包括:
 

  1. 儲存引擎類型
    1. 有線虎
    2. MMAPv1
       
  2. Operations Manager 版本和壓縮
    1. V2.7.0 的檔案系統儲存壓縮層級
    2. V3.4.0 與有線 Tiger 快照壓縮設定
       

儲存引擎類型:

使用MongoDB,您可以選擇兩個可用的存儲引擎之一 - Wired Tiger或MMAPv1。MMAPv1 是 MongoDB 所有版本的預設引擎,直到 v3.2,它以未壓縮的格式存儲生產數據(見圖表)。

Wired Tiger是隨著MongoDB v3.0的引入而發佈的更新,更先進的存儲引擎,默認情況下數據是 壓縮 的。將壓縮資料備份至 Data Domain 會導致重複資料刪除低於預期,進而影響儲存效率。

有線 Tiger 或 MMAPv1  
為了優化 BoostFS 效率,必須在應用程式上禁用壓縮和加密,以便 MMAPv1 儲存引擎 將提供最佳結果。

Data Domain 可以使用 Wired Tiger 實作的備份,但重複資料刪除率 (4:1) 較低,比 MMAPv1

少約 50%。Operations Manager 壓縮:除了存儲引擎壓縮之外,OpsMgr還允許操作員在將檔發送到備份存儲之前對其進行第二次壓縮。

備份快照使用多個級別的 GZIP 壓縮,範圍從“0”到“10”,“6”是預設設置。若要最佳BoostFS,OpsMgr v2.7.0 的壓縮層級應設為「0」。

請務必指出,「0」的「層級」會套用少量 的壓縮,進而產生一些額外負荷。

OpsMgr 可讓管理員將快照壓縮等級設定為「無」,以消除此問題。此外,壓縮級別是全域設置。
 

注意:BoostFS 需要 OpsMgr v2.7.0 或更新版本。

 

Ops Manager 組態  
將每個 BoostFS 掛接點的 WiredTiger/MMapV1 儲存壓縮設定設為「無」,以便將檔案以未壓縮的狀態傳送至 Data Domain。

這將成為此固定點的預設,覆蓋全域 (GZIP) 壓縮設置。


將 Wired Tiger 快照壓縮設定為「無」後,我們看到寫入效能比使用 GZIP 層級「0」壓縮

的備份高出 60%。下圖總結了每個儲存引擎禁用壓縮的 OpsMgr 用例的 BoostFS 結果。

Ops Manager 效能  
設定 BoostFS 附掛程式

  1. 讓 /mongodb-backup 作為 Ops Manager 伺服器上掛載 BoostFS 的掛接點。
  2. 從 Ops Manager UI 中,導覽至「管理」「備份」「快照儲存」,然後按一下建立新的檔案系統儲存區。
  3. 提供檔案系統儲存名稱,並在路徑中輸入「/mongodb-backup and save」。

    Ops Manager 管理 UI  

將 OpsMgr 壓縮設定為層級 0

  1. 登入運維管理員
  2. 瀏覽至「管理」、「一般作業」、「經理組態」、「其他」標籤。
  3. 若為備份快照,請將檔案系統儲存 Gzip 壓縮層級設為 0。
     

最佳實務 - MongoDB OpsMgr

  1. 在 OpsMgr v3.4 中將檔案系統壓縮等級設定為「無」。
  2. 在 Ops Mgr 中將 Backup SnapShot 壓縮等級設定為「0」
  3. 請務必使用 OpsMgr 2.0.7 或更高版本。
  4. 為了獲得最佳結果,最好使用具有 OpsMgr v3.4 的 MMAPv1 儲存引擎。
  5. 有線 Tiger 備份包含壓縮資料。
  6. OpsMgr 備份串流限制為每個伺服器一個。
  7. BoostFS 附掛程式應安裝在 OpsMgr 伺服器上。
  8. 每個 BoostFS 外掛程式最多 63 個串流

Additional Information

Affected Products

Data Domain
Article Properties
Article Number: 000206962
Article Type: How To
Last Modified: 25 رجب 1447
Version:  2
Find answers to your questions from other Dell users
Support Services
Check if your device is covered by Support Services.